What it costs to rent in Akatarawa
The normal flat in Akatarawa rents for about $620 a week, from government bond records. No one has reviewed a flat here yet, but the rent figures still tell you what living in the area costs.

How Akatarawa compares
How rent here measures up against the wider city, so you can tell whether Akatarawa is dearer, cheaper, or rising faster than Upper Hutt as a whole.
Rent growth, 10 years
Rent in Akatarawa grew 77% over 10 years, against Upper Hutt’s 105%.
That is 28 points slower than Upper Hutt as a whole.
